About the role

Turner & Townsend are seeking a Preconstruction Architect / Designer to lead the design and planning of electric vehicle (EV) operations facilities.

Responsibilities

  • Create site layouts, feasibility studies, and early-stage design concepts for new and existing EV operations facilities.
  • Produce detailed drawings and documentation for facility components including service areas, support spaces, and site infrastructure.
  • Design and coordinate EV charging layouts, ensuring compliance with accessibility standards and electrical requirements.
  • Work closely with internal teams (engineering, operations, real estate, facilities) and external partners to align design with operational needs.
  • Manage permitting processes and ensure designs meet applicable building codes, zoning regulations, and environmental standards.
  • Contribute to the creation of design standards and playbooks to ensure consistency across projects and streamline future development.
  • Prepare construction documentation and review shop drawings to ensure design intent is maintained throughout execution.
  • Support long-term infrastructure planning and real estate strategy through design expertise and technical guidance.
  • Participate in site selection and evaluation, providing architectural input during due diligence and planning phases.
  • Conduct design reviews and site visits to ensure construction aligns with approved plans and standards.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Architecture, Architectural Engineering, or related field.
  • Licensed Architect with 10+ years of experience in architectural design and pre-construction, ideally in transportation, industrial, or technical facilities.
  • Experience designing EV charging infrastructure and coordinating with electrical systems.
  • Proficiency in AutoCAD, Revit, and other architectural design tools.
  • Strong understanding of building codes (ADA, NEC) and permitting processes.
  • Excellent project management and organizational skills.
  • Strong communication and collaboration abilities across diverse teams.
  • Creative problem-solving and strategic thinking.
  • Able to manage multiple concurrent projects and adapt to shifting priorities.
  • Experience developing design standards or playbooks for repeatable infrastructure projects.
  • Familiarity with sustainability principles and energy-efficient design strategies.
